Maglus – The Complete Stylus

Maglus is a precision stylus for touchscreen devices. The stylus has an accurate tip which guarantees precise control. The design of the stylus is ergonomic, making the device comfortable to use.

The tip is made of specially-selected materials copper, rubber, chrome-plated alloy, and a conductive silicone. It is removable and you can replace it with very little effort. It doesn’t need any dismantling or twisting. All you have to do is gently pull out the current tip then insert the desired tip.

The Maglus is magnetic and you can attach it to your device—and make sure that you don’t lose it. Also included with all Maglus stylii is an adhesive steel panel so you can store it in even more places.

maglus Stylus

The Maglus, priced at $35.99, can be used on the iPad, iPad Mini, Google Nexus, Samsung tablets, Kindle Fire as well as any other capacitive touchscreen device.

For smaller devices like the iPadMini or Kindle Fire, you have the Maglus Mini, which is 15% smaller than the regular Maglus, but comes with the same functionality and feel. It’s also the perfect size for kids.

Whether you’re an illustrator, an educator or a student, the quality and precision of the stylus makes it a breeze to use.
